CONTROLLING BEEP TONE

You can select the beep tone you require. There are 4 sound levels available.
Hold down
CANCEL
together for 2 seconds.
Result :
Beep tone 0 does not make beep sound.
Settings are circulating whenever you press the hidden keys in the following order.
Snd 0 g Snd 1 g Snd 2 g Snd 3 g Snd 0 (No sound)
Default tone is Snd 2.

PROGRAMMING AIR FILTER CLEAN TIME

When the air filter check indicator (FILTER) appears in the display window after a certain
time of use, you should clean the air filter according to the instructions "Cleaning the
Air Filter" on page 23 in this booklet. Then follow the procedure as below if you want to
change the air filter clean time.
1. Hold down PROGRAM LOCK and then press NUMBER 3
pad. Hold together for 2 seconds.
Result :
2. Press NUMBER pads to set the desired clean time.
3. Hold down PROGRAM LOCK and then press NUMBER 3
pad.
Hold together for 2 seconds in order to save the new value.
This completes the programming of the air filter clean time.
4. Press CANCEL pad to return to cooking mode.
Default clean time is 500 hours in terms of pure oscillating time, not the continuity
time.
You can set up to 999 hours.
After the clean time has expired, you should clean the air filter. See page 23.
